Cabling for the HP Integrity rx2620 and rx2600 Servers Recabling for RAID Step 4. Grasp the PCI cage cover and slide it away from the bulkhead end of the PCI cage. Lift the cover off the PCI cage as shown in Figure 8-5. Figure 8-5 Removing the PCI Cage Board Cover Step 5. Install the HP Smart Array controller card in PCI Slot 3 (see Figure 8-6). This is required when connecting the HP Smart Array controller card to the internal hard disk drives. Figure 8-6 PCI Card Order 12 3 4 NOTE Do not slide the PCI cage cover back onto the system at this point. You do this later. Recabling for RAID If the HP Smart Array controller card is not pre-installed in your server from the factory, then the rx2600 internal hard drives are connected to the integrated SCSI controller with two internal SCSI cables attached to the system board and the hard drive backplane, as follows: • One of the internal SCSI cables (p/n A7231-63017) connects to the CH A connector of the hard drive backplane, and is then routed and connected to physical drives 0 and 1 (see Figure 8-7 and Figure 8-8). • The other SCSI cable (p/n A7231-63018) connects to the CH B connector of the hard drive backplane, and is then routed and connected to physical drive 2 (see Figure 8-7 and Figure 8-8).
